Following error is recently in log:
Source: Service Control Manager
Category: none
Type: error
Event ID: 7023

The application management service terminated with the following error:
The specific module could not be found..... NONE SPECIFIED!!!!

For more information .......

A ms web page states:


CAUSE

The Application Management service is not supported in Microsoft Windows
XP Home Edition, and the Appmgmt.dll file is not included with Windows
XP Home Edition. However, the registry setting that disables this
service is not configured correctly in Windows XP Home Edition.
Therefore, the Add Program routine tries to find the Appmgmt.dll file.
When the Add Program routine cannot find the Appmgmt.dll file, the entry
appears in the system log.
